The Spatial And Temporal Variation Rules Of Precipitation And Feature Analysis Of Extreme Precipitation In The Upstream Area Of Songhua River

The IPCC assessment report indicates that it is the the warmest period in the world during 1983 to 2012,the global climate warming tendency becomes more obviously.The temperature rises and the precipitation decreases on most regions in the northeast of China.Extreme events gradually increasing,for instance,the seriousness rainstorm occurs in the northeastern region in 1994,the catastrophic flood occurs in summer in the Nen River basin and the Songhua River basin in 1998 and the torrential rain weather occurs in Jilin province in 2013,and so on.They bring negative effects to the social economy and people’s property safety.In order to prevent the occurrence of floods,landslides and other natural disasters,to utilize water resources rationally.it is important to comprehend the tendency of precipitation and extreme precipitation.The article selects 31 hydrological observation sites’s daily precipitation dates during 1980 to 2014 in the upstream area of Songhua River. Through the methods such as trend analysis,concentration ratio,cumulati-ve anomaly analysis,spatial interpolation,and so on.To research the precipitation spatial change law and the characteristic of extreme precipitation,the results are as follows:(1)The precipitation and frequency which have a tendency to decrease in interannual variability in the upstream area of Songhua River;the interannual variability of extreme precipitation increases,the extreme precipitation frequency decreases;the annual precip-itation intensity and extreme intensity increase;the annual precipitation and extreme precipitation are mainly concentrated in June to September,there is significant correlation with flood season precipitation(P<0.01);the annual precipitation concentration is 0.62,the concentrated period appears in late July.There is a obvious precipitation mutation in the upstream area of Songhua River,the first mutation point is in 1987,the second in 2009;(2)The spring precipitation is plentiful and has a tendency to rise in the upstream area of Songhua River(P>0.05),the linear tendency slope is 4.5mm/10a;the precipitation in summer is more abundant than the other three seasons and has a tendency to decrease(P>0.05),the linear tendency slope is-10.4mm/10a;the autumn precipitation decreases as well(P>0.05)and the liner tendency slope is-0.7mm/10a,it has two obvious mutational sites in 1985 and in 1994;though there is short of winter precipitation,the interannual trends is rises(P>0.05) and the linear tendency slope is 3.0mm/10a;(3)Reasearch on the cycle of annual and extreme precipitation by the wavelet analysis in the upstream area of Songhua River and find out,there are two main cycle of annual precipitation,the first is 28a,the second is 5a;there are also four main cycle of extreme precipitation,they are 28a,13a,8a and 5a;the first main cycle of annual and extreme precipitation is 28a,it has the oscillation energy and periodic strongly;(4)The spatial distribution of annual precipitation is not uniform in the upstream of Songhua River.the annual precipitation,extreme precipitation and the change of frenquency is consistent but they are different in some parts,the distribution trend decreases in corrugated from southeast to northwest;the annual precipitation intensity shows the trend is degressive from the central region and southeast to northwest and southwest region; the center of extreme precipitation intensity is located in Dehui station nearby and declined towards the north;the maximum daily precipitation mainly focus on three regions,the center is located in Wudaogou station,Dehui station and Dayang station respectively and the scope extending constantly;the spatial distribution of seasonal precipitation shows that the southeast is high and the northwest is low;the spatial distribution of precipitation concentration shows that the northwest is high and decreces to southeast,the lowest value appears in.Manjiang station nearby.
